What are the common problems of a 2015 Chrysler Town and Country?

In brief, the most frequent problems involve transmission behavior, electrical glitches, and sliding-door hardware, along with occasional engine and climate-control concerns.


Beyond that concise finding, this article surveys owner-reported complaints, common failure points, and steps to diagnose or prevent issues in the 2015 Town and Country. The discussion is organized into mechanical/powertrain, electrical/electronics, and door/hardware categories, with notes on recalls and maintenance tips.


Mechanical and powertrain issues


These are the problems most often cited by owners that affect how the van drives and runs, including shifts, power delivery, and reliability under load.



  • Transmission shudder, harsh or delayed shifting, especially at low speeds or during acceleration

  • Transmission slipping or failure to engage gears, leading to intermittent loss of motive power

  • Engine misfires, rough idle, or reduced power in some driving conditions

  • Coolant or oil consumption concerns in some engines, sometimes tied to leaks or sensor faults


Overall, mechanical and powertrain issues tend to revolve around the six-speed automatic transmission paired with the 3.6-liter V6, and occasionally engine sensor or ignition components that affect smooth operation.


Electrical and electronics issues


Electrical problems can affect comfort, safety systems, and usability, often showing up as warning lights or nonfunctional features.



  • Uconnect infotainment system freezing, rebooting, or failing to respond

  • Instrument cluster gauges or illumination failing or behaving erratically

  • Power windows, door locks, or power sliding door mechanisms intermittently failing

  • Battery drainage or charging issues related to alternator or wiring faults

  • Backup camera, parking sensors, or navigation display intermittent failures


Electrical gremlins commonly involved interior harness wiring and software updates, and they can sometimes trigger multiple warning lights on the dashboard.


Door and hardware problems


As a family hauler, the Town and Country relies on dependable sliding doors, locks, and hinges. Several issues relate to the doors themselves and their hardware.



  • Power sliding door opener or motor failure, causing doors to stop moving or fail to latch

  • Sliding-door track wear, roller wear, or misalignment causing doors to jam or rub

  • Door ajar warnings or doors not fully closing despite latching

  • Wear in the fold-flat seat tracks or stow-and-go mechanism that can cause binding or creaking


Door and hardware problems are often tied to the vibration and usage of frequent sliding door cycles, and owners are advised to inspect tracks and wiring harnesses for wear.


Recalls and safety notices


Safety recalls and service campaigns have affected some 2015 Town and Country units. Notable categories include door hardware, fuel system components, and airbags. Always verify your VIN against the NHTSA recall database and contact a dealer for any open campaigns.



  • Door hardware and latching-related recalls

  • Fuel system component recalls potentially affecting leaks or fire risk

  • Airbag or safety system related campaigns


Because recalls vary by production date and region, checking the VIN is the best way to determine if a specific vehicle is affected and eligible for free dealer service.


Maintenance tips to mitigate common problems


Regular upkeep can reduce the likelihood or severity of the issues discussed above. Here are practical steps to keep a 2015 Town and Country running smoothly.



  • Follow a proactive transmission service schedule and have shifting behavior evaluated early by a qualified tech

  • Keep electrical systems in good order: check battery, alternator, and look for loose or chafed wiring around doors and under dash

  • Inspect sliding door tracks, rollers, and wiring harnesses during routine cleanings and lubricate tracks if recommended

  • Update the Uconnect software when prompted by the OEM or dealer

  • Monitor warning lights and address any leaks, smells, or abnormal noises promptly


Prompt maintenance and addressing recalls can significantly ease ownership of this older minivan and help preserve safety and resale value.

Is 2015 a good year for Chrysler Town and Country?


As a whole, consumers found the vehicle's comfort and styling to be its strongest features and reliability to be its weakest. 282 out of 557 of owners (51% of them) rank the 2015 Town & Country five out of five stars. Overall, consumers seem aligned in their opinions of the 2015 Chrysler Town & Country.
